Invisalign treatment may be complete, but your smile’s story is just beginning. The post-treatment phase is all about preserving your results. Even though Invisalign has successfully aligned your teeth, the surrounding bone and tissues need time to stabilize and adapt to the new position.

After your final Invisalign tray, Dr. Bansal conducts a comprehensive evaluation to ensure your teeth are properly aligned and your bite feels comfortable. Here’s what to expect during this stage:
1. Retainer Fitting
Once treatment ends, retainers become your new best friend. Retainers are custom-made to fit your new smile perfectly and prevent teeth from shifting back. Dr. Bansal provides both removable and fixed retainer options based on your lifestyle and dental condition.
2. Bite Assessment
Your bite alignment affects everything from chewing comfort to jaw joint health. Dr. Bansal ensures that your bite feels natural and balanced, preventing unnecessary wear or strain on specific teeth.
3. Whitening and Cosmetic Touch-Ups
Many patients choose to enhance their smile with professional whitening after Invisalign. At Elgin Street Dental Centre, you can also discuss subtle cosmetic enhancements, such as bonding or contouring, for a polished final look.
4. Follow-Up Appointments
Post-treatment checkups help Dr. Bansal monitor stability. These visits are essential for catching early signs of shifting, ensuring consistent results.

Even after Invisalign, maintaining your results requires consistency. Dr. Astha Bansal recommends the following practical tips:
1. Wear Your Retainers as Directed
Follow your dentist’s instructions on daily or nightly wear. Skipping just a few nights can cause teeth to move slightly.
2. Maintain Excellent Oral Hygiene
Brush and floss daily, especially before wearing your retainers. Clean retainers mean clean teeth and a healthy smile.
3. Schedule Regular Dental Checkups
Twice-yearly visits at Elgin Street Dental Centre allow Dr. Bansal to monitor your teeth alignment and address concerns early.
4. Protect Your Smile from Grinding
If you grind your teeth at night, a custom nightguard can prevent wear or shifting.
5. Avoid Hard or Sticky Foods
These can damage retainers or affect your tooth stability, especially right after Invisalign treatment.

1. How long do I need to wear my retainers after Invisalign?
Most patients wear retainers full-time for a few months, then switch to nightly use for long-term wear. Dr. Bansal tailors each plan to individual needs.
2. Can my teeth move back after Invisalign?
Yes, teeth can shift if retainers aren’t worn consistently. Regular use helps maintain alignment.
3. Are retainers uncomfortable to wear?
Not at all. Most patients get used to them quickly, and modern retainers like Vivera are lightweight and comfortable.
